July 12, 2021Leading a Well Drilling Association Through a PandemicRodney Born is co-owner of Born Well Drilling, a third-generation, family-owned business that started in 1914. He has taken an active role in the water well industry, serving as president of the Minnesota Water Well Association in 2020, during the height of the COVID-19 pandemic. Born shares Minnesota Water Well Association objectives and reflects on his career in episode 5 of Boring Conversations....more16minPlay
July 09, 2021Overseeing Environmental Drilling Projects with Rob MeyerFor Drilling In-Site, episode 32, hosts Jeremy Verdusco and Brock Yordy welcome Rob Meyer of Talon/LPE to discuss environmental drilling. Meyer serves as vice president of drilling operations for Texas-based Talon/LPE, where he oversees drilling and in-situ remediation projects. The company offers a range of environmental services deploying mud and air rotary, direct-push and other techniques. We discuss the latest in environmental, recruitment, driller cross-training and other topics....more29minPlay
